§ 704. Abandonment of roads crossing railroad at grade; relocation of roads; character of construction.

Universal Citation: 17 DE Code § 704 (2017)

(a) Whenever in the opinion of the Department a public road crossing of a railroad at grade should be abandoned, the Department may close and vacate the public road or such part thereof as may be necessary to prevent the use of the grade crossing. If, in the opinion of the Department, the convenience of the traveling public requires it, the Department shall relocate the public road or the part thereof thus vacated and shall connect the public road with some other public road which crosses the railroad. The Department may acquire any land, building, franchise, easement or other property necessary for the relocation of the road by purchase thereof or by condemnation proceedings as provided in Chapter 61 of Title 10. The character of the construction of the relocated public road shall be at the discretion of the Department and need not conform to the usual standards of the Department.

(b) Whenever any public road is vacated, who shall enclose the same or any part thereof and what portion of the costs such persons ought to pay respectively shall be determined as provided in Chapter 13 of this title.

29 Del. Laws, c. 63, § 6; 34 Del. Laws, c. 80; Code 1935, § 5740; 17 Del. C. 1953, § 708.;
